The Flip Side: Where Reality Bites Back (and the Coffee Stain Gets Bigger)

Okay, here’s the part where we get brutally honest. Because it’s never quite as rosy as the glossy brochures suggest. Let's be clear: Schneider Electric Process Automation, while powerful, isn't a magic bullet.

  • The Cost Factor: We all dream of robots, but let's talk dollars and cents. While automating can eventually save money, the initial investment can be… significant. You're looking at hardware, software licenses, training, and the cost of integrating it all. That integration? It’s often where things go south. You could be looking at a six figure investment, or even more, depending on the complexity of the project.
  • Complexity Can Be a Beast: Sure, Schneider offers integrated solutions, but even their systems are… complex. Their software, while powerful, can be overwhelming. You need skilled engineers to set it up, configure it, and, more importantly, maintain it. This is where the headaches really start. Think troubleshooting, upgrades, potential compatibility issues down the line.
  • The Vendor Lock-In Trap: The integrated approach is a double-edged sword. You're buying into a whole ecosystem. While this can simplify things initially, it also means you become increasingly reliant on Schneider. Switching to a different vendor later? Ouch. It can be painful, expensive and even impossible.
  • The Human Element: This is a BIG one. Automation can (and often should) replace manual labor. But what about the people who were doing those jobs? They need training. They might feel threatened. You need to manage that transition carefully. Remember the human component. It's not just about code; it’s about culture. This is where all of the consultants and sales people will act like they know what they're talking about, but 9 times out of 10, it's the people on the ground, that really make a good project a success.
  • Cybersecurity Risks: Everything connected to the internet is vulnerable, right? The same goes for your automated systems. You need to have robust cybersecurity measures in place, or your shiny new automation system could become a target. (And trust me, the bad guys love targeting industrial systems).
  • The "Black Box" Problem: Some systems get so complex that they become…well, black boxes. You know they’re working (hopefully), but you don’t necessarily understand why. This can make troubleshooting tricky and limit your ability to optimize processes. Don't underestimate the importance of easily interpreted data.

Digging Deeper: Key Areas Where Schneider Electric Shines

Schneider Electric provides a comprehensive suite of solutions, and I mean comprehensive. It's like they've thought of everything. Here are some of the main areas.

  • Programmable Logic Controllers (PLCs): These are the brains of the operation. PLCs control the machinery and processes, making sure everything runs smoothly. Schneider Electric's PLCs are known for their reliability and versatility. I once saw a whole bottling plant (soda, not the hard stuff… mostly!) brought to almost a standstill because a PLC failed. That was a bad day for everyone. The replacement Schneider Electric PLC became the hero. True story!
  • Supervisory Control and Data Acquisition (SCADA) Systems: SCADA systems are like the central nervous system. They allow you to monitor and control your entire operation from a central location. Schneider Electric's SCADA systems provide real-time data and insights, letting you spot problems before they become disasters. These systems include HMI (Human-Machine Interface) solutions allowing operators to interact in real time with process.
  • Distributed Control Systems (DCS): When you have a complex process with multiple interconnected components, a DCS is your best friend. Schneider Electric's DCS solutions are designed to handle even the most complicated operations with ease.
  • Industrial Automation Software: From process simulation and design to operations management, Schneider Electric offers a range of software solutions to help you get the most out of your automation systems. This includes things related to Industrial IoT (IIoT) - connecting your processes to the internet to collect data and gain visibility. We will see how that plays out soon enough.
  • Safety Systems: Safety first! Schneider Electric provides a variety of safety systems to protect your employees and your equipment. These systems help prevent accidents and ensure that your operations are as safe as possible.
